Black Forest Skillet Brownies

Course: Cookies & Squares, Dessert
Cuisine: American
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 50 minutes
Total Time: 1 hour
Servings: 10
Calories: 532kcal
Author: Deanna
These black forest skillet brownies are made with a simple brownie mix and cherry pie filling. They are fudgy and decedent. Perfect for an easy dessert, or can be cut into squares for the lunch box.

Ingredients

  • 1 Box Brownie Mix made according to package directions
  • 1 Cup Cream Cheese softened
  • Cup Sugar
  • 1 Large Egg
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la
  • 1 Can Cherry pie filling divided
  • ½ Cup Chocolate melting wafers
  • 1 Cup Prepared whipping cream

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ees
  • Wipe the inside of a 10 inch cast iron skillet with vegetable oil or butter.
  • Mix the brownies according to package directions and pour into the skillet.
  • In a small bowl, mix the softened cream cheese, sugar, vanilla and egg until well blended.
  • Pour the cream cheese mixture over the brownie batter and gently swirl with a spoon.
  • Randomly spoon one cup of the cherry pie filling over the brownies.
  • Place the brownies in the oven to bake for approximately 50 minutes or until edges are slightly golden and middle is almost set.
  • Remove from the oven and allow to cool for 20 minutes
  • In a microwave safe bowl, melt the chocolate wafers. Heat the chocolate in 20 second intervals stirring in between, until chocolate is melted and smooth.
  • Drizzle the chocolate over the cooled brownies, reserving some for serving.
  • Serve warm with fresh whip cream, the reserved cherry pie filling and chocolate drizzle.
